well, all I can say is keep trying different juices with her until she says, "Yummmmmm." Also, if you can get her to give it a chance with a cart's worth, maybe it'll be easier on her. There's just no way you're going to convince someone with just one drag, especially when they're not excited about it to begin with. If she's simply not ready to quit, she's not going to.

My husband was bought with $$ dollar signs (as in how much we'd save by vaping) not for health reasons or anything else, so if she's frugal, try that angle. lol He still smokes a few a day but not in the house anymore.

Sounds like she's still a bit resistant to the idea of quitting. She doesn't have to quit, but it's good that she knows there's an alternative. Her taste buds are still all screwy from smoking, too. Don't push her. She might come around when she gets a taste of something she really likes. Then again, she might not.

Side note: She might also still be in the mind set that switching to vaping isn't going to work because nothing else has worked. This was kind of my attitude and I ended up being an "accidental quitter."
